Objectives of the Course |
The medical biology course is based on an approach to basic biological sciences, molecules, cell theory, structure and organelles, basic cellular mechanisms such as cell division, cellular life cycle, mutations and cell death. The concepts of DNA, gene, chromosome are discussed in detail and students are expected to master current scientific approaches such as epigenetic mechanisms and regulation of gene expression and to establish the link between cellular pathologies and genetics. |

Course Contents |
chemical basis of life, cell and the its sub units, cellular communication, cell division and types, formation-characteristics-function of basic tissues, DNA, gene, chromosome |
Weekly Detailed Course Contents |
|
1 | The beginning of life and cell concept | | | 2 | Cell membrane structure and functional properties | | | 3 | Cytoskeleton and cell connections | | | 4 | Vesicular system in the cell-Golgi and Endoplasmic Reticulum | | | 5 | Energy and detoxification in the cell-Mitochondria and Peroxisome | | | 6 | Ribosome and RNA | | | 7 | nucleus and nuclear membrane | | | 8 | The discovery of DNA and the historical process | | | 9 | Midterm exam | | | 10 | Gene expression control | | | 11 | mutations | | | 12 | cell cycle and control | | | 13 | intercellular communication | | | 14 | cell death | | | 15 | Genetic approach in dentistry | | | 16 | Final exam | | |
